Right here are some crucial questions to lead your decision: Inspect if the CPA holds an active permit. This assures that they have actually passed the required examinations and satisfy high ethical and expert requirements, and it reveals that they have the credentials to handle your financial issues responsibly. Verify if the certified public accountant uses solutions that straighten with your service demands.


Local business have one-of-a-kind monetary requirements, and a CPA with appropriate experience can offer even more customized guidance. Ask regarding their experience in your industry or with organizations of your dimension to ensure they recognize your specific difficulties. Understand just how they bill for their services. Whether it's per hour, flat-rate, or project-based, knowing this upfront will certainly prevent surprises and confirm that their solutions fit within your budget.

Do you recognize the accounting cycle and the actions involved in ensuring proper financial oversight of your business's monetary wellness? What is your company 's legal framework? Sole proprietorships, C-corps, S firms and partnerships are strained differently. The even more complicated your earnings sources, locations(interstate or worldwide versus neighborhood )and industry, the a lot more you'll need a CERTIFIED PUBLIC ACCOUNTANT. CPAs have extra education and learning and undertake an extensive accreditation process, so they set you back greater than a tax preparer or bookkeeper. Usually, tiny organizations pay in between$1,000 and $1,500 to employ a CERTIFIED PUBLIC ACCOUNTANT. When margins are limited, this expenditure might beout of reach. The months gross day, April 15, are the busiest season for Certified public accountants, followed by the months prior to completion of the year. You may need to wait to obtain your questions answered, and your income tax return could take longer to complete. There is a limited number of CPAs to go about, so you may have a difficult time locating one especially if you've waited up until the last min.


CPAs are the" large guns "of the bookkeeping sector and generally do not deal with day-to-day accounting tasks. Commonly, these other kinds of accountants have specializeds throughout areas where having a Certified public accountant license isn't called for, such as monitoring accountancy, not-for-profit audit, price bookkeeping, federal government accounting, or audit.
